敏捷项目管理第2版如何提高项目交付质量?

敏捷项目管理第2版如何提高项目交付质量?

随着信息技术的飞速发展,项目管理的需求也在不断变化。敏捷项目管理作为一种新兴的项目管理方法,以其快速响应变化、高效交付成果的特点,受到了越来越多企业的青睐。本文将基于《敏捷项目管理第2版》一书,探讨如何提高项目交付质量。

一、敏捷项目管理概述

敏捷项目管理是一种以人为核心、迭代、协作、响应变化的项目管理方法。它强调在项目过程中,持续与客户沟通,快速响应需求变化,并通过迭代、增量交付来提高项目交付质量。

二、提高项目交付质量的关键因素

  1. 团队协作

敏捷项目管理的核心是团队协作。一个高效的团队能够确保项目目标的实现,提高项目交付质量。以下是一些促进团队协作的措施:

(1)明确角色和职责:团队成员应明确自己的角色和职责,避免工作重叠和冲突。

(2)加强沟通:定期召开团队会议,确保团队成员对项目进展、问题和需求变化有清晰的认识。

(3)建立信任:通过相互尊重、支持和信任,提高团队凝聚力。


  1. 需求管理

需求管理是敏捷项目管理的重要组成部分。以下是一些提高需求管理效率的措施:

(1)持续沟通:与客户保持密切沟通,确保需求准确、完整。

(2)需求优先级排序:根据客户需求、项目目标和风险等因素,对需求进行优先级排序。

(3)需求变更管理:建立需求变更管理流程,确保变更得到有效控制。


  1. 迭代与增量交付

敏捷项目管理强调迭代与增量交付。以下是一些提高迭代与增量交付质量的方法:

(1)制定迭代计划:明确每个迭代的目标、任务和交付物。

(2)持续集成:将代码集成到主分支,确保代码质量。

(3)测试驱动开发:通过编写测试用例来驱动开发,提高代码质量。


  1. 持续改进

敏捷项目管理强调持续改进。以下是一些提高项目交付质量的方法:

(1)定期回顾:对项目进展、团队协作、需求管理等方面进行回顾,找出不足之处。

(2)采纳最佳实践:学习借鉴其他项目的成功经验,提高项目交付质量。

(3)持续学习:关注行业动态,提升团队成员的专业技能。

三、基于《敏捷项目管理第2版》的具体实践

  1. 采用Scrum框架

Scrum是一种流行的敏捷开发框架,它将项目分解为一系列迭代,每个迭代周期为2-4周。以下是一些基于Scrum框架的具体实践:

(1)产品待办列表:明确项目目标,将需求分解为具体任务。

(2)迭代计划会议:确定每个迭代的任务和目标。

(3)每日站立会议:跟踪项目进展,及时发现问题。

(4)回顾会议:总结经验教训,为下一迭代做好准备。


  1. 引入敏捷工具

敏捷工具可以帮助团队提高效率,以下是一些常用的敏捷工具:

(1)看板:可视化项目进展,帮助团队了解任务状态。

(2)JIRA:项目管理工具,支持任务跟踪、版本控制等功能。

(3)Trello:协作工具,帮助团队分配任务、跟踪进度。


  1. 培训与认证

为了提高项目交付质量,企业可以组织敏捷培训,帮助团队成员掌握敏捷项目管理知识。同时,鼓励团队成员参加敏捷认证,提升团队整体水平。

总之,敏捷项目管理第2版为提高项目交付质量提供了诸多方法和实践。通过加强团队协作、优化需求管理、实施迭代与增量交付以及持续改进,企业可以有效地提高项目交付质量,实现项目成功。

猜你喜欢:IT项目管理软件